summ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Sterrett <mr_bones_@gentoo.org>2004-09-23 04:50:08 +0000
committerMichael Sterrett <mr_bones_@gentoo.org>2004-09-23 04:50:08 +0000
commit782c267ba9e8adb55de4470891c1d32f3d7afe65 (patch)
treeb1a0f026181c3816cb3495ac19c37e9b2ccea1a0 /games-misc
parentstable for security #53375 (diff)
downloadhistorical-782c267ba9e8adb55de4470891c1d32f3d7afe65.tar.gz
historical-782c267ba9e8adb55de4470891c1d32f3d7afe65.tar.bz2
historical-782c267ba9e8adb55de4470891c1d32f3d7afe65.zip
support the offensive flag for bug #64985
Diffstat (limited to 'games-misc')
-rw-r--r--games-misc/fortune-mod-kernelcookies/ChangeLog6
-rw-r--r--games-misc/fortune-mod-kernelcookies/Manifest5
-rw-r--r--games-misc/fortune-mod-kernelcookies/files/8-offensive.patch120
-rw-r--r--games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ild21
4 files changed, 145 insertions, 7 deletions
diff --git a/games-misc/fortune-mod-kernelcookies/ChangeLog b/games-misc/fortune-mod-kernelcookies/ChangeLog
index dded57ab7ac1..b055db00ce05 100644
--- a/games-misc/fortune-mod-kernelcookies/ChangeLog
+++ b/games-misc/fortune-mod-kernelcookies/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for games-misc/fortune-mod-kernelcookies
# Copyright 2000-2004 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/games-misc/fortune-mod-kernelcookies/ChangeLog,v 1.4 2004/06/25 03:21:19 agriffis Exp $
+# $Header: /var/cvsroot/gentoo-x86/games-misc/fortune-mod-kernelcookies/ChangeLog,v 1.5 2004/09/23 04:50:08 mr_bones_ Exp $
+
+ 22 Sep 2004; Michael Sterrett <mr_bones_@gentoo.org>
+ +files/8-offensive.patch, fortune-mod-kernelcookies-8.ebuild:
+ support the offensive flag for bug #64985
*fortune-mod-kernelcookies-8 (21 Jun 2004)
diff --git a/games-misc/fortune-mod-kernelcookies/Manifest b/games-misc/fortune-mod-kernelcookies/Manifest
index 03dd8518d940..4948972a77c7 100644
--- a/games-misc/fortune-mod-kernelcookies/Manifest
+++ b/games-misc/fortune-mod-kernelcookies/Manifest
@@ -1,4 +1,5 @@
-MD5 d21c605ff219adc38993823bd9195160 fortune-mod-kernelcookies-8.ebuild 682
-MD5 897b5fd476979449fdeaf04bd2c73f34 ChangeLog 766
+MD5 d2ac40628ac5db977fe5bde1e7891256 ChangeLog 931
MD5 f17b9b8fa07a38914fe1c03268f51678 metadata.xml 158
+MD5 1efd3e97b965b85eb56caae66bf4f575 fortune-mod-kernelcookies-8.ebuild 882
MD5 5fd9719487741cb1f0af51c53c429b55 files/digest-fortune-mod-kernelcookies-8 65
+MD5 44290846f434d6e7c31bb3362e05c813 files/8-offensive.patch 3990
diff --git a/games-misc/fortune-mod-kernelcookies/files/8-offensive.patch b/games-misc/fortune-mod-kernelcookies/files/8-offensive.patch
new file mode 100644
index 000000000000..0e60c28e8f0f
--- /dev/null
+++ b/games-misc/fortune-mod-kernelcookies/files/8-offensive.patch
@@ -0,0 +1,120 @@
+--- kernelcookies.orig 2004-09-22 21:36:28.000000000 -0700
++++ kernelcookies 2004-09-22 21:36:40.000000000 -0700
+@@ -1,42 +1,3 @@
+-/* Only Sun can take such nice parts and fuck up the programming interface
+- * like this. Good job guys...
+- */
+- linux-2.6.6/drivers/net/sunhme.c
+-%
+-/* This card is _fucking_ hot... */
+- linux-2.6.6/drivers/net/sunhme.c
+-%
+-If you don't see why, please stay the fuck away from my code.
+- Rusty, in linux-2.6.6/Documentation/DocBook/kernel-locking.tmpl
+-%
+-/* Fuck, we are miserable poor guys... */
+- linux-2.6.6/net/xfrm/xfrm_algo.c
+-%
+-/* Ugly, ugly fucker. */
+- linux-2.6.6/include/linux/netfilter_ipv4/ipt_limit.h
+-%
+-/* XXX: where the fuck is ->f_vfsmnt? */
+- linux-2.6.6/fs/intermezzo/vfs.c
+-%
+- if(ct<0)
+- ct=2; /* Shit happens.. */
+- linux-2.6.6/drivers/net/wan/z85230.c
+-%
+-/* Remember: "Different name, same old buggy as shit hardware." */
+- linux-2.6.6/drivers/net/sunhme.c
+-%
+-/* This is total bullshit: */
+- linux-2.6.6/drivers/video/sis/init301.c
+-%
+-/* The HME is the biggest piece of shit I have ever seen. */
+- linux-2.6.6/drivers/scsi/esp.h
+-%
+-/* Sun, you just can't beat me, you just can't. Stop trying,
+- * give up. I'm serious, I am going to kick the living shit
+- * out of you, game over, lights out.
+- */
+- linux-2.6.6/arch/sparc/lib/checksum.S
+-%
+ printk("WE HAVE A BUG HERE!!! stk=0x%p\n", stk);
+ linux-2.6.6/drivers/block/cciss_scsi.c
+ %
+@@ -49,18 +10,9 @@
+ printk("GSCD: magic ...\n");
+ linux-2.6.6/drivers/cdrom/gscd.c
+ %
+-printk(" (Read error)"); /* Bitch about the problem. */
+- linux-2.6.6/drivers/cdrom/mcd.c
+-%
+ printk(" Speed now 1x"); /* Pull my finger! */
+ linux-2.6.6/drivers/cdrom/mcd.c
+ %
+-printk("%s: confused, missing data\n", drive->name);
+- linux-2.6.6/drivers/ide/ide-cd.c
+-%
+-printk(KERN_ERR "ide: huh? queue was plugged!\n");
+- linux-2.6.6/drivers/ide/ide-io.c:
+-%
+ printk ("%s: This looks like a LART board to me.\n",module_name);
+ linux-2.6.6/drivers/mtd/devices/lart.c
+ %
+@@ -380,21 +332,6 @@
+ printk(KERN_WARNING "Multi-volume CD somehow got mounted.\n");
+ linux-2.2.16/fs/isofs/inode.c
+ %
+-/* Fuck me gently with a chainsaw... */
+- linux-2.0.38/arch/sparc/kernel/ptrace.c
+-%
+-/* Binary compatibility is good American knowhow fuckin' up. */
+- linux-2.2.16/arch/sparc/kernel/sunos_ioctl.c
+-%
+-/* Am I fucking pedantic or what? */
+- linux-2.2.16/drivers/scsi/qlogicpti.h
+-%
+-/* vsprintf.c -- Lars Wirzenius & Linus Torvalds. */
+- *
+- * Wirzenius wrote this portably, Torvalds fucked it up :-)
+- */
+- linux-2.2.16/lib/vsprintf.c
+-%
+ printk("Penguin %d is stuck in the bottle.\n", i);
+ linux-2.0.38/arch/sparc/kernel/smp.c
+ %
+@@ -416,9 +353,6 @@
+ panic("Cannot initialize video hardware\n");
+ linux-2.0.38/arch/m68k/atari/atafb.c
+ %
+-printk("ufs_read_super: fucking Sun blows me\n");
+- linux-2.0.38/fs/ufs/ufs_super.c
+-%
+ printk("autofs: Out of inode numbers -- what the heck did you do??\n");
+ linux-2.0.38/fs/autofs/root.c
+ %
+@@ -444,23 +378,11 @@
+ # Okay, what on Earth is this one supposed to be used for?
+ linux-2.4.0/drivers/char/cp437.uni
+ %
+-/* Fuck. The f-word is here so you can grep for it :-) */
+- linux-2.4.3/include/asm-mips/mmu_context.h
+-%
+ /* Thanks to Rob `CmdrTaco' Malda for not influencing this code in any
+ * way.
+ */
+ linux-2.4.3/net/core/netfilter.c
+ %
+-/* James M doesn't say fuck enough. */
+- linux-2.4.3/net/core/netfilter.c
+-%
+-/* So there I am, in the middle of my `netfilter-is-wonderful'
+- talk in Sydney, and someone asks `What happens if you try
+- to enlarge a 64k packet here?'. I think I said something
+- eloquent like `fuck'. */
+- linux-2.4.3/net/ipv4/netfilter/ip_nat_ftp.c
+-%
+ panic ("No CPUs found. System halted.\n");
+ linux-2.4.3/arch/parisc/kernel/setup.c
+ %
diff --git a/games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ild b/games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ild
index 565e0728de72..f5ded62f541d 100644
--- a/games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ild
+++ b/games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ild
@@ -1,6 +1,8 @@
# Copyright 1999-2004 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ild,v 1.2 2004/06/25 03:21:19 agriffis Exp $
+# $Header: /var/cvsroot/gentoo-x86/games-misc/fortune-mod-kernelcookies/fortune-mod-kernelcookies-8.ebuild,v 1.3 2004/09/23 04:50:08 mr_bones_ Exp $
+
+inherit eutils
DESCRIPTION="A collection of funny lines from the Linux kernel"
HOMEPAGE="http://www.schwarzvogel.de/software-misc.shtml"
@@ -9,11 +11,22 @@ SRC_URI="http://www.schwarzvogel.de/pkgs/kernelcookies-${PV}.tar.gz"
LICENSE="GPL-2"
SLOT="0"
KEYWORDS="x86 ppc sparc mips alpha hppa amd64"
-IUSE=""
+IUSE="offensive"
+
+DEPEND="games-misc/fortune-mod"
-RDEPEND="games-misc/fortune-mod"
+S="${WORKDIR}/kernelcookies-${PV}"
-S=${WORKDIR}/kernelcookies-${PV}
+src_unpack() {
+ unpack ${A}
+ cd "${S}"
+ # bug #64985
+ if ! use offensive ; then
+ rm -f *.dat
+ epatch "${FILESDIR}/${PV}-offensive.patch"
+ strfile -s kernelcookies
+ fi
+}
src_install() {
insinto /usr/share/fortune